Hosted solutions are available for software applications, allowing users to access them over the internet and use them hassle-free whenever needed. This software-delivering phenomenon is termed SaaS or Software as a Service. With emphasis on applications on the move that enable anytime anywhere access from any device, cloud or SaaS applications are viable options for businesses.
Accompanying multi-device support and cross-platform compatibility, SaaS is swiftly replacing conventional on-premise solutions that require complex infrastructure and extensive technical support.
SaaS applications, commonly known as web-based, hosted, or cloud applications, run on the server of a SaaS provider. The SaaS provider takes care of infrastructure requirements and platform compatibility.
The users are provided managed access to some modules or the entire application, storage, security, and performance based on their budgets and needs. Users only need an internet connection to access the hosted applications and manage their businesses on the go.
